ArmInfo. Peaceful relations between the state and the rest of the world have a significant and important role in the development of the economy. This year, the  thirteenth edition of the Global Peace Index was released, in which  163 independent states were ranked according to their degree of  peacefulness.

For 2019, Iceland remains the most peaceful and safe country. After  it, at the top of the ranking are New Zealand, Austria, Portugal and  Denmark. Afghanistan ranked the last among all countries, yielding to  Syria, South Sudan, Yemen and Iraq. They are the remaining six least  peaceful countries.

Among the countries of the world, Armenia ranked 118th in the list,  and among the CIS countries, it is on the 9th, ahead of Azerbaijan,  which ranked130th in the global ranking. Kazakhstan is the first in  the list of CIS countries, and Russia is in the last place.

To note, the index is compiled taking into account not only external  but also internal factors. In addition to the country's international  relations and military spending, it takes into account, inter alia,  the level of violence, crime, and is also evaluated by many other  indicators.
